Why do the following occur?

To the west of Sahyadris, laterite soils are formed from basalt rock.

लघु उत्तरीय
Advertisements

उत्तर

  1. It rains heavily to the west of Sahyadris (i.e. in the Konkan region).
  2. The climate to the west of Sahyadris is humid.
  3. Heavy rainfall and humidity lead to the leaching of basalt rock on a large scale. This process gives rise to laterite soils. Thus, to the west of Sahyadris, laterite soils are formed from basalt rock.
